Staff Data Engineer

SailPoint

Not Interested
Bookmark
Report This Job

profile Job Location:

Austin, TX - USA

profile Monthly Salary: $ 127800 - 237300
Posted on: 21 days ago
Vacancies: 1 Vacancy

Job Summary

Staff Data Engineer Streaming Data Systems

Location: REMOTE
Team: Data Platform
Level: Staff

About the Role

We are looking for a Staff Data Engineer with deep expertise in streaming data architectures to drive the evolution of our real-time data platform. This role is highly technical and hands-on ideal for someone who thrives on solving complex scaling challenges architecting low-latency systems and leading teams to deliver high-quality streaming data solutions that power analytics machine learning and core product features.

As a senior member of the data engineering team youll shape the technical direction of our streaming ecosystem and help define best practices for how data flows through our organization.

Responsibilities

  • Architect and lead the design and implementation of scalable fault-tolerant streaming data pipelines using platforms such as Apache Kafka Flink Spark Structured Streaming or Kinesis.

  • Evolve the real-time data platform to support new business use cases ensuring low-latency data delivery and high reliability.

  • Partner with data scientists product engineers and platform teams to design data models and streaming APIs that enable real-time insights and decision-making.

  • Drive data quality observability and governance across streaming systems including schema management lineage and monitoring.

  • Optimize pipeline performance reliability and cost across multiple environments (cloud and on-prem).

  • Lead code reviews architecture reviews and technical mentoring for other engineers.

  • Establish and champion best practices for streaming data engineering deployment automation and CI/CD for data systems.

  • Collaborate with platform teams to ensure data systems are secure compliant and highly available.

Qualifications

Required:

  • 8 years of experience in data engineering with at least 3 years in real-time or streaming systems.

  • Deep expertise with Kafka (or equivalent message brokers) including schema registry partitioning strategies and consumer group management.

  • Hands-on experience with stream processing frameworks (e.g. Apache Flink Spark Structured Streaming Kafka Streams).

  • Strong proficiency in Python Scala or Java and familiarity with data pipeline orchestration tools (Airflow Dagster etc.).

  • Solid understanding of distributed systems networking and storage.

  • Experience with cloud platforms (AWS GCP or Azure) and managed streaming services (Kinesis Pub/Sub etc.).

  • Familiarity with data modeling lakehouse architectures and batch streaming integration.

Preferred:

  • Experience building exactly-once or idempotent streaming pipelines.

  • Knowledge of data governance lineage and observability tools (e.g. Datadog Prometheus OpenLineage).

  • Prior experience leading a data platform or mentoring senior engineers.

  • Exposure to machine learning feature pipelines or event-driven microservices.

What Youll Bring

  • A strong sense of ownership and curiosity for optimizing data flow in complex environments.

  • Ability to think strategically while delivering practical scalable solutions.

  • Leadership in driving cross-team collaboration and influencing architectural direction.

  • Passion for helping teams move from batch-oriented thinking to event-driven design.

Why Join Us

Youll play a pivotal role in building the next generation of our data platform enabling real-time insights that directly impact business outcomes. We invest in engineering excellence autonomy and continuous learning and were looking for a Staff Data Engineer who shares that vision.

Benefits and Compensation listed vary based on the location of your employment and the nature of your employment with SailPoint.

As a part of the total compensation package this role may be eligible for the SailPoint Corporate Bonus Plan or a role-specific commission along with potential eligibility for equity participation. SailPoint maintains broad salary ranges for its roles to account for variations in knowledge skills experience market conditions and locations as well as reflect SailPoints differing products industries and lines of business. Candidates are typically placed into the range based on the preceding factors as well as internal peer equity. We estimate the base salary for US-based employees will be in this range from (min-mid-max USD):

$127800 - $182500 - $237300

Base salaries for employees based in other locations are competitive for the employees home location.

Benefits Overview

1. Health and wellness coverage: Medical dental and vision insurance

2. Disability coverage: Short-term and long-term disability

3. Life protection: Life insurance and Accidental Death & Dismemberment (AD&D)

4. Additional life coverage options: Supplemental life insurance for employees spouses and children

5. Flexible spending accounts for health care and dependent care; limited purpose flexible spending account

6. Financial security: 401(k) Savings and Investment Plan with company matching

7. Time off benefits: Flexible vacation policy

8. Holidays: 8 paid holidays annually

9. Sick leave

10. Parental support: Paid parental leave

11. Employee Assistance Program (EAP) and Care Counselors

12. Voluntary benefits: Legal Assistance Critical Illness Accident Hospital Indemnity and Pet Insurance options

13. Health Savings Account (HSA) with employer contribution

SailPoint is an equal opportunity employer and we welcome all qualified candidates to apply to join our team. All qualified applicants will receive consideration for employment without regard to race color religion sex sexual orientation gender identity national origin disability protected veteran status or any other category protected by applicable law.

Alternative methods of applying for employment are available to individuals unable to submit an application through this site because of a disability. Contact or mail to 11120 Four Points Dr Suite 100 Austin TX 78726 to discuss reasonable accommodations. NOTE: Any unsolicited resumes sent by candidates or agencies to this email will not be considered for current openings at SailPoint.


Required Experience:

Staff IC

Staff Data Engineer Streaming Data SystemsLocation: REMOTETeam: Data PlatformLevel: Staff About the RoleWe are looking for a Staff Data Engineer with deep expertise in streaming data architectures to drive the evolution of our real-time data platform. This role is highly technical and hands-on ide...
View more view more

Key Skills

  • Computer Science
  • Docker
  • Kubernetes
  • Python
  • VMware
  • C/C++
  • Go
  • System Architecture
  • gRPC
  • OS Kernels
  • Perl
  • Distributed Systems

About Company

Company Logo

The core of enterprise security is identity. Take a tour to see how our identity security platform delivers a foundation that securely fuels your business.

View Profile View Profile